nanogui: touch panel driver for microwindow


Previous by date: 23 May 2000 00:00:45 -0000 touch panel driver for microwindow, Jun Sun
Next by date: 23 May 2000 00:00:45 -0000 Re: Kaffe port, Rosimildo daSilva
Previous in thread: 23 May 2000 00:00:45 -0000 touch panel driver for microwindow, Jun Sun
Next in thread: 23 May 2000 00:00:45 -0000 Re: touch panel driver for microwindow, Jun Sun

Subject: Re: touch panel driver for microwindow
From: "Greg Haerr" ####@####.####
Date: 23 May 2000 00:00:45 -0000
Message-Id: <0c6901bfc44a$42a6e0c0$3017dbd0@censoft.com>

: Touch panel code (drivers/mou_tp.c) is broken for v0.88pre6.  I fixed it
: and it works again.   

Please send me the changes for this.  Or is it just the XYPOINT -> MWPOINT?




: 
: The only problem seems to be double-clicking.  Often times,
: double-clicking becomes two small-step window movings.  
: 
: How is double-click implemented?  What is considered a double click?  I
: might be able to modify the driver a little bit to make it more double
: click friendly.

Double-clicking is implemented in Microwindows by recording the time
for each click down and up on the touch panel/mouse.  If the clicks are
< 250ms apart (defined somewhere in mwin/winuser.c, or winevent.c, I think)
then the second down click is converted into a double click.

Regards,

Greg




Previous by date: 23 May 2000 00:00:45 -0000 touch panel driver for microwindow, Jun Sun
Next by date: 23 May 2000 00:00:45 -0000 Re: Kaffe port, Rosimildo daSilva
Previous in thread: 23 May 2000 00:00:45 -0000 touch panel driver for microwindow, Jun Sun
Next in thread: 23 May 2000 00:00:45 -0000 Re: touch panel driver for microwindow, Jun Sun


Powered by ezmlm-browse 0.20.